# Hiring Freeze — Corvalane Devices Division (Managers Only)

Effective immediately, all open requisitions in the Corvalane Devices division are frozen. Offers already signed will be honoured; everything else is paused pending the mid-year review. Backfills require sign-off from the divisional VP. Finance should hold the related salary accruals at current headcount and release the recruitment budget to contingency. Other divisions are unaffected. Do not discuss externally. The confidential rationale is recorded below.

board note of tawip-fajop: Lamwynix Holdings is in early talks to buy Tammirax Works for about $473.8 million. The Istax launch date is November 23, and nothing goes to the press before then. Legal wants the Aldielek Partners term sheet countersigned before May 19.

Subject: Fire-Drill Roll Call — Night Shift Procedure

Team,

During Thursday's drill, night shift staff must assemble at the east courtyard of Harrowfield House no later than four minutes after the alarm sounds. Bring the printed roster from the front desk drawer and tick off each name individually — do not rely on memory. Marla Greaves will act as warden. To re-enter the building afterward, use the code below.

badge for tajeg-kagap: bdg-EWZTJN-83588199

This page summarises the planned sale of the Calverra Instruments unit to Brightholm Partners, expected to close in Q3. The incoming director should note that staffing transfers, supplier novations, and the Westfold facility lease remain open items. Legal review under Marguerite Ellason is progressing on schedule; no material objections have surfaced. Communications to affected teams are embargoed until signing. Please review the timeline table and escalate discrepancies promptly. The strategic rationale for the sale is set out below.

management briefing: Belaxox Foods plans to raise the Wenok list price by 38.5 percent in September. The steering committee signed off on a budget of $399.8 million for Project Casax. The renewal with Quenysox Works closes at $341.3 million a year, 62.5 percent below the last contract. Project Caswyn slips by two quarters because of the tooling delay.